首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在laravel中删除数据库中的数据?

在Laravel中删除数据库中的数据可以通过以下步骤实现:

  1. 首先,确保你已经在Laravel项目中配置好了数据库连接信息,包括数据库类型、主机名、用户名、密码等。
  2. 在Laravel中,可以使用Eloquent ORM(对象关系映射)来操作数据库。首先,创建一个与数据库表对应的模型,可以使用Laravel的Artisan命令来生成模型文件,例如运行以下命令生成一个名为User的模型:
代码语言:txt
复制
php artisan make:model User
  1. 打开生成的User模型文件,可以看到模型类已经继承了Laravel的基础模型类Illuminate\Database\Eloquent\Model。在模型类中,可以定义与数据库表对应的属性和方法。
  2. 在模型类中,可以使用delete()方法来删除数据库中的数据。例如,如果要删除id为1的用户数据,可以在控制器或其他地方调用以下代码:
代码语言:txt
复制
User::find(1)->delete();

这将根据id查找到对应的用户数据,并将其从数据库中删除。

  1. 如果你想根据其他条件来删除数据,可以使用where()方法链式调用。例如,删除所有年龄大于18岁的用户数据:
代码语言:txt
复制
User::where('age', '>', 18)->delete();

需要注意的是,删除数据时要谨慎操作,确保你已经备份了重要的数据。此外,删除数据时也可以使用软删除(软删除将数据标记为已删除,而不是直接从数据库中删除),以便在需要时进行恢复。

关于Laravel的更多信息和使用方法,你可以参考腾讯云的Laravel云托管服务,该服务提供了Laravel框架的云端部署和管理,详情请参考:腾讯云 Laravel 云托管

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券